GtkWidget * gimp_palette_select_button_new (const gchar *title
,const gchar *palette_name
);
Creates a new GtkWidget that completely controls the selection of a palette. This widget is suitable for placement in a table in a plug-in dialog.
|
Title of the dialog to use or NULL to use the default title.
|
|
Initial palette name. |
Returns : |
A GtkWidget that you can use in your UI. |
Since GIMP 2.4
const gchar * gimp_palette_select_button_get_palette
(GimpPaletteSelectButton *button
);
Retrieves the name of currently selected palette.
|
A GimpPaletteSelectButton |
Returns : |
an internal copy of the palette name which must not be freed. |
Since GIMP 2.4
void gimp_palette_select_button_set_palette (GimpPaletteSelectButton *button
,const gchar *palette_name
);
Sets the current palette for the palette select button.
|
A GimpPaletteSelectButton |
|
Palette name to set; NULL means no change.
|
Since GIMP 2.4
"palette-name"
property"palette-name" gchar* : Read / Write
The name of the currently selected palette.
Default value: NULL
Since GIMP 2.4
"title"
property"title" gchar* : Read / Write / Construct Only
The title to be used for the palette selection popup dialog.
Default value: "Palette Selection"
Since GIMP 2.4
"palette-set"
signalvoid user_function (GimpPaletteSelectButton *widget, gchar *palette_name, gboolean dialog_closing, gpointer user_data) : Run First
The ::palette-set signal is emitted when the user selects a palette.
|
the object which received the signal. |
|
the name of the currently selected palette. |
|
whether the dialog was closed or not. |
|
user data set when the signal handler was connected. |
Since GIMP 2.4
